
A straight 1-kilometer strand of tiny white pebbles and intense cobalt water, crowned by the massive volcanic monolith Peñón del Medio.
Drive south from Carboneras along AL-5107 for 5 km to the designated clifftop car park.

The peak summer sea surface temperature at Playa de los Muertos averages 24.4°C (76°F), based on 30-year NOAA satellite climatology.
